Abstract EN
We study the initial-boundary problem of dissipative symmetric regularized long wave equations with damping term.
Crank-Nicolson nonlinear-implicit finite difference scheme is designed.
Existence and uniqueness of numerical solutions are derived.
It is proved that the finite difference scheme is of second-order convergence and unconditionally stable by the discrete energy method.
Numerical simulations verify the theoretical analysis.
